Vitamin B 12 is essential for maintaining healthy nerve cells and producing DNA. Many Americans may overlook the signs of B 12 deficiency symptoms, which can include fatigue, weakness, and memory problems. Recognizing B 12 deficiency symptoms early can help prevent more serious health issues. Individuals at risk, such as vegans or older adults, should be particularly vigilant about their B 12 levels. If you suspect B 12 deficiency symptoms, consulting a healthcare professional is recommended to get appropriate testing and treatment.
